On the 'Plugins in modules' page, under 'Module structure for 0.25.x and 
later', it says that custom providers should be placed in:

<pre>
MODULEPATH/MODULE/lib/puppet/provider
</pre>

This doesn't work, at least in Puppet 2.6.4. Puppet just doesn't find the 
provider. Looking at some working examples, it seems as though the provider 
needs to be in:


<pre>
MODULEPATH/MODULE/lib/puppet/provider/TYPE
</pre>

In other words, if you have a provider 'bar.rb' for a type 'foo', the file 
needs to be:

<pre>
MODULEPATH/MODULE/lib/puppet/provider/foo/bar.rb
</pre>
